Traveling from Belleville to Crestwood is a straightforward 118.8-mile journey that spans the heart of the Midwest. You can expect to spend about 2 hours and 21 minutes behind the wheel, making this a very manageable single-day trip. With a fuel budget of approximately $18, it is an affordable connection between these two Illinois points. You will primarily rely on I-64, the Ken Gray Expressway, and Lebanon Avenue to navigate the distance. Because the total drive time is relatively short, you won't need to worry about booking an overnight stay unless you have extra errands to run in either city.

This trip is a highway-focused drive, with 90% of your time spent cruising on major roads. You will settle into a steady rhythm quickly, especially during the longest stretch of 58.7 miles on I-64. The route feels purposeful and efficient rather than winding or scenic, prioritizing direct movement across the region. Expect a consistent interstate experience that shifts from the immediate surroundings of Belleville to the more infrastructure-heavy corridors leading into Crestwood. It is the type of driving where you can easily maintain a steady pace without frequent navigation changes.
This is a straightforward highway drive that stays mostly on I 64 and Ken Gray Expressway. There are only a few real navigation decisions along the way. The trickiest moment comes around 66.4 miles in near I 57 / Ken Gray Expressway.
